Wow! What a concert!
The Australian Girls Choir sang to a thrilled audience today at Ambrit. Their program included songs from all over the world with beautiful choreography, and always sung with beautiful voices. Ambrit choirs joined them yesterday for an exciting workshop and they sang O Re Mi and Oye! with the Austalian Girls. It was great fun. We will miss our guests who have been staying with Ambrit families. Good luck on the rest of the European tour: Florence, Marostica, Paris, and the last in Hong Kong. Welcome to Carolina Johansson
Carolina Johansson is Ambrit's new music teacher for Grades 4 - 8. Ms. Johansson is an experienced teacher with many interests. She is Swedish, and got her music degree at the University of England in London and Birmingham, in Vocal and Operatic Studies. She is an accomplished opera singer, and if you come to the Piano and Friends Recital on Friday, November 20 in the Ambrit Theater at 19:00, you will be treated to her most wonderful voice! Carolina has travelled and enjoys the many cultures and students Ambrit has to offer. Some might remember her from Arteaparte, where she has also taught creative music classes, and she has had vast experience in theater, costume design, and working with professionals in the creative arts. She will also be director of the Middle School Choir, and will prepare and accompany the Honor Choir singers to Valencia in April of 2010. Miss Johansson likes to play tennis! We are so happy to have her with us.

Great gig in Genova by Junior Choir
Ambrit Junior Choir took Genova by storm. Our very appreciative audience of the International School of Genova heard us sing. We hope we can host them some day at our school. Many thanks to them for giving us this opportunity!
Genova is a beautiful city. Singers sang their concert, but they also toured the city! What did we see? Paganini's violin, Genova Aquarium, Palazzi Tursi, Rosso & Bianco, went to the top of the oldest working lighthouse in the world, Roberto Scandiuzzi & San Carlo Felice symphony & chorus at the Theater, Maritime museum, little streets and good pesto, ice cream and pizza Genovese. We had sunny Italian weather. Genova is a port city, and we were in a great hotel only 20 steps from the sea. Renzo Piano's fancy structure on the port is really something, and the last day we were there we took advantage of the Children's Fair and rode trikes, jumped on trampolines, tried out some archery, and ate lots of Genovese focaccia.
Congratulations to the singers, who were professional on stage, and great tourists while visiting the city.

Ambrit Musicians Excel at AMIS Festival
February 1, 2009
Eight musicians from Ambrit Middle School have just returned from Amsterdam after a hugely successful festival, where some 419 students from all over Europe came together to make music.
Saskia , piano Performance with Distinction. Blue ribbon
Emma , violin, Performance with Merit, Blue ribbon
Isotta , violin, Performance with Distinction, Blue ribbon
John , violin, Performance with Merit, Blue Ribbon
Om , saxophone, Good Performance, Red Ribbon
Rocco, Classical guitar Performance with Distinction. Blue ribbon
Giorgio, Classical guitar, Performance with Merit, Blue ribbon
Raphael Classical guitar, Performance with Merit, Blue ribbon
Congratulation to all performers!
Whilst the Music Festival was the highlight of the trip but we also enjoyed a cultural day in Amsterdam, visiting the Van Gogh Museum, then on to the Anne Frank Museum, which was extremely interesting and thought provoking, then to the Hard Rock Café for some serious eating and chat. We all had a lot of fun!
